About Bogalusa, LA

Bogalusa is a mid-sized city in Louisiana with a population of 10,539 residents. The median household income is $37,846 per year, which is below the national average. The median age in Bogalusa is 38.1 years.

Housing in Bogalusa has a median home value of $107,000 and median monthly rent of $710. Of the 5,188 total housing units, the majority are owner-occupied, with 2,139 owner-occupied and 2,034 renter-occupied units.

The unemployment rate in Bogalusa is 14.8% and the poverty rate is 31.0%. 14.0% of residents h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The average commute time is 29.6 minutes.

Cost of Living in Bogalusa, LA

Compared to national averages, Bogalusa has a median household income of $37,846 (50% below the national median of $75,149). Home values average $107,000, which is 56% below the national median. Monthly rent at $710 is 39% below the US average of $1,163. Within Louisiana, Bogalusa's income is 31% below the state average of $54,685, and home values are 32% below the state median of $156,619.
